516.01 A four-part Reel “Kenny’s favourite” played by Laurence Nugent, originally from Co. Fermanagh and residing in Chicago, USA, for many years. Recorded at the North American Comhaltas Convention, 20th to 24th April 2017 in Hilton Hotel, Chicago.

516.02 A group of musicians and dancers from Dublin City University (DCU) with a selection of Reels - “Tom Ward’s downfall” and “The boys of Malin”. The dancers are Shauna Maguire from Cavan, Michelle Doherty from Donegal, Kevin O’ Leary from Wexford and Jordan McCormick from Mayo. The musicians are - Back Row L/R Mark Swain, Pádraig Clancy, Éadaoin Ní Mhaicín and Hannah Rhattigan; Front Row L/R Sam Ó Ceallaigh, Nicole Martin, Niamh Molloy, Ruth Dolan, Grace Doolan, Niamh Leahy, Maeve Mulligan and Paul O’ Sullivan on piano. Recorded on 1st December 2016, with sincere thanks to Professor Daire Keogh, Deputy President DCU, and to well-known Composer Dr John Buckley, Music Lecturer in Dept. of Theology, Philosophy and Music at DCU, for their very kind invitation and for their help and courtesy.
Thanks also to Éadaoin Ní Mhaicín and Paul O’ Sullivan for organising the recording and for making it such an enjoyable occasion.

516.03 Dublin musicians who took 2nd place in U-12 Trios at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016 in Ennis, Co. Clare, L/R Muireann Ní Mhaoildeirg, Ailish McCarthy and Sadhbh Nic Artáin from CCÉ, Seán Treacy, Dublin. Collectively they are known as ‘SAM’ and they play a Jig “The cat’s meow” (Joannie Madden).

516.04 A selection of Reels played by a large group of musicians from several parts of North America and Ireland at one of the many sessions at the Comhaltas North America Convention in Chicago, USA, in April 2017.

516.05 Hornpipe played by Róisín Anne Hughes, CCÉ, Irish Minstrels, Glasgow, Scotland, when taking 2nd place in Senior Fiddle competition at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016 in Ennis, Co. Clare.

516.06 Two Jigs composed by the late Vincent Broderick - “The angler’s rock” and “The Wexford mayfly” - played by a large group of musicians during a special tribute to Vincent - ‘A flagstone of memories’ with Des and Larry Broderick - at the Pipers Club concert “Ceolchoirm Mór le Cheile”, at Cultúrlann na hÉireann in Dublin on 12th May 2017.

516.07 A selection of Scottish and Irish Reels played by six trad musicians ( all from overseas ) from University of Limerick on 2nd May 2017. The musicians are L/R Seán Kellegher (England), Sylvain Pourtier (France), Simon Pfisterer (Germany), Emrí Stenn (Florida, USA), Calum Read (England) and Jon Antonnson (Sweden). The Reels are “Ramnee Ceilidh” (Scottish), “Tommy Peoples’ reel” and “The road to Errogie” (Scottish). Recorded at The Hurler’s Pub in Limerick on 2nd May 2017.

516.08 Éadaoin Ní Mhaicín, CCÉ, Caisleán a’ Bharraigh, Co. Mayo, plays a jig in Senior Fiddle competition at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016 in Ennis, Co. Clare. Éadaoin took 1st place in the Fiddle Slow Airs competition.

516.09 From CCÉ, Cora Finne, Co. Clare, Séan Doherty, Barry Heagney and Ross O’ Donovan, play a hornpipe in Senior Trios competition at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016 in Ennis, Co. Clare.

516.10 In Senior Trios competition at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016 in Ennis, Co. Clare, Ciara Maguire, Niamh Howell and Matthew McAstocker from CCÉ, Newcastle, Co. Down, play a Reel - “Kiss the maid behind the barrell’.

516.11 At the Pipers Club concert “Ceolchoirm Mór le Cheile” at Cultúrlann na hÉireann in Dublin on 12th May 2017, The Leo Rowsome Quartet - Kevin Rowsome, Mick O’ Brien, Leo Rickard and Nollaig Mac Cartaigh - play a selection of Jigs, “The Gallowglass” and “The maid at the cherry tree”.

516.12 Hornpipe played in Senior Trios at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016 in Ennis, Co. Clare, by Shannon Kelly, Katie Alexander and Jennifer Kelly from CCÉ, St. Louis Irish Arts, St. Louis, MO, USA.

516.13 Taking 3rd place in Senior Duets competition at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016, Maire De Barra and Caoimhín De Búrca from CCÉ, Gort na mBó, Co. Mayo, play “Larry Redigan’s reel’.

516.14 All-Ireland 15-18 Duet champions 2016, Emma Corbett and Thomas Ahern, CCÉ, Ballyduff/B’vella/Ballysaggart, Co. Waterford, play a Hornpipe in the competition at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016 in Ennis, Co. Clare.

516.15 Taking 2nd place at Fleadh Cheoil na hÉireann 2016 in Ennis, Co. Clare, Knocknashee Céilí Band, CCÉ, Paddy Killoran, Sligo, play a March in the competition. Band members are - Darragh Healy, Laura Beagon and John McEvilly on fiddles; Ide McKenna and Cian Kearins on flutes; Daithi Gormley and Declan Payne on accordions; Theresa O’ Grady, banjo; Kevin Brehony, piano and Michael Sheridan on drums.
